Transaction 081386f958fcdad24c2b4d1ced41500475490f8bd4a8f8d9aee5bec0f2a3c4c2
1 Input
1 Output
-
081386f958fcdad24c2b4d1ced41500475490f8bd4a8f8d9aee5bec0f2a3c4c2:0
- value
- 81566
- script pubkey
- OP_0 OP_PUSHBYTES_20 8ec1a540073a3d7fc59ab3839df2402b723127a4
- address
- bc1q3mq62sq88g7hl3v6kwpemujq9derzfay45e704